New and Future Developments in Microbial Biotechnology and Bioengineering: From Cellulose to Cellulase: Strategies to Improve Biofuel Production outlines new methods for the industrial production of the cellulose enzyme. The book compares the various processes for the production of biofuels, including the cost of cellulose production and availability. Biofuels are considered to be the main alternatives to fossil fuels in reducing environmental pollution and climate change. Currently, all existing biofuel production is suffering because of the high costs of production processes. As a result, cost effective practical implementation is needed to make this a viable energy alternative.

  • Introduces new and innovative strategies for cellulase enzyme production at industrial scale
  • Provides sustainable approaches to produce cellulase at low cost
  • Covers all aspect and possible factors for economical, low cost, cellulase mediated biofuels production
